Timeline

  1. US aid worker tests positive

    CDC confirms a US citizen aid worker in Congo has Ebola; contact tracing and containment measures initiated.

  2. Record outbreak confirmed

    Africa CDC reports 1,830 confirmed cases and 648 deaths, marking the fastest-growing Ebola outbreak ever recorded on the continent.

  3. Clinical trials for Ebola treatment begin

    Researchers launch a highly anticipated study to test experimental therapies against the Bundibugyo strain.

  4. Kenya Ebola facility suspended

    A Kenyan court orders suspension of construction on a US-backed isolation facility for exposed Americans, pausing Trump administration plans.

  5. First US doctor infected

    An American doctor working in Congo tests positive during outbreak's first week and is transferred to Germany for treatment.

  6. Congo declares fresh Ebola outbreak

    Authorities announce outbreak of Bundibugyo virus after weeks of undetected transmission, according to WHO.
